New Delhi/Amaravati: Andhra Pradesh's ruling Telugu Desam Party (TDP) on Friday decided to pull out of the BJP-led National Democratic Alliance (NDA) and move a no-confidence motion against the government over its refusal to grant special category status to the state, party leaders said.

TDP Rajya Sabha MP YS Chowdary said, "Yes our party (TDP) has pulled out of the alliance with the NDA."
